How to fill out the CG-4251 online

The CG-4251 form is a crucial document for those involved in military or civilian temporary duty travel orders. This guide provides a comprehensive overview of how to complete the CG-4251 online, ensuring you understand each section and field clearly.

Follow the steps to successfully complete your online CG-4251 form.

  1. Press the ‘Get Form’ button to access the CG-4251. This action will allow you to open the form in the designated editing tool.
  2. Begin by filling in the name of the traveler in the first section. Provide the last name, first name, and middle initial as requested.
  3. Enter the employee ID number in the appropriate field to link the travel order with the correct personnel record.
  4. Complete the current duty station field by adding the location where the traveler is currently stationed.
  5. Fill in the grade or rank of the traveler in the given section to specify their military or civilian standing.
  6. Next, input the work phone number for the traveler to ensure the contact information is updated.
  7. Input the departure date using the format MM/DD/YYYY, making sure to select the correct date for travel commencement.
  8. Indicate the estimated number of days for the travel duration in the designated field.
  9. Provide the expected date of return to the permanent duty station (PDS) in the format MM/DD/YYYY.
  10. Specify if blanket orders apply, selecting the relevant options for travel needs detailed in this section.
  11. For medical travel, indicate the type of medical-related travel and any relevant details in the appropriate boxes.
  12. Fill in the issuing authority for the travel order to establish who authorized the trip.
  13. Complete the section for per diem by detailing the lodging and meal allowances as applicable.
  14. Detail the travel mode by identifying whether it is a commercial carrier, government-owned conveyance, or privately owned conveyance.
  15. List any additional authorized reimbursable expenses such as registration fees, baggage fees, and other necessary charges.
  16. Ensure to fill in the travel advance authorization section if applicable, specifying amounts and the nature of charges.
  17. Conclude by providing necessary signatures at the bottom of the form. Ensure the traveler and approving official's signatures are included along with their titles and dates where required.
  18. Save the completed form. You have the option to download, print, or share the finalized CG-4251 to the relevant authorities.

The United States Coast Guard (USCG) officially transitioned to the Department of Homeland Security (DHS) on March 1, 2003. This transition occurred as part of the larger governmental reorganization following the September 11 attacks in 2001. The move aimed to enhance national security and streamline various agencies under a single department.
